Morrison Creek
Morrison Creek is a stream in Cook, Georgia. Morrison Creek is situated nearby to the hamlet Greggs, as well as near Pine Valley.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Adel is a city in and the county seat of Cook County, Georgia, United States, located fifty-two miles southeast of Albany. As of the 2020 census, the city had a population of 5,571. Adel is situated 6 miles northeast of Morrison Creek.
